Output 51c60ea0ea64afc50f417a2c12609d6099374f1185e984b2a45fd6db53382dbd:1

value
35883237
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da249a2862485ed38a6c6efe0228dae79cc674b9 OP_EQUAL
address
3MaT5XWEFyuLZ87TUpXBkxDS5dM6uxizZC
transaction
51c60ea0ea64afc50f417a2c12609d6099374f1185e984b2a45fd6db53382dbd
confirmations
290950
spent
true